Multiple projects in one instance of Sysmac Studio

4 posts in this topic

is there a way to put different separate SS projects (ie plc) into one single project? The only way possible seems adding device from multiview explorer, but it does not accept import or drag and drop from other files such as was possible for example in CX-Programmer

You can't drag and drop entire devices from one project to another, no.

There is a means to export an NA-Series HMI to a file and bring it into another Studio project. 

You might try using the Tools menu Backup and export a backup file, then import the backup file in the other project.

thanks for the suggestion, I did try and it works to export another program configuration, but do not add to a different device in Multiview explorer even created and selected it rather replace the original one. I don't think Omron currently provides a way to have many devices of same type in a single project, only combination of plc and HMI together. I do hope a future version of SS will allow projects having many devices grouped together in one file

You can most certainly have a project with multiple controllers in it.  I have a project that contains 3 NJs, 2 HMIs, and safety controllers.

Yeah, I see that importing a backup created a new project now.  So looks like only way is to add the new device and then upload it from the controller.
